Many high functioning adults live with a level of anxiety that no one around them would ever guess. You may appear steady and capable while privately managing a nervous system that feels overworked: racing thoughts, tension you cannot unwind, irritability, or a constant sense that you need to stay “on” to keep life moving. Anxiety often shows up not as panic, but as overthinking, emotional shutdown, or feeling like you are bracing for something you cannot quite name. In therapy, we slow down enough to understand what your anxiety is protecting, what it anticipates, and what it has learned from years of carrying more than your internal resources could comfortably hold. We look at the patterns that once helped you cope, such as staying ahead of everything, taking on too much, or managing others’ needs, and how those same strategies may now be costing you ease, connection, or a sense of yourself. Our work helps you recognize the early signals in your body, understand the emotional logic beneath your reactions, and build a more supportive internal rhythm. This is not about eliminating fear. It is about reducing the burden of managing everything alone and creating a life that does not require constant vigilance to maintain.

Anxiety therapists in Concord, Missouri Statistics

Anxiety therapists in Concord, Missouri average 17 years of experience and charge around $205 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The most commonly treated issues are Anxiety or Fears (100%), Depression (77%), and Stress (59%).
